The MVP and Best Goal awards of the 23rd matchday were awarded to Gojko Cimirot playing for PAOK, who topped the competition organised by Super League Greece, the Panhellenic Association of Professional Players (PSAP) and NOVA.
After the ceremony, the PAOK player stated:
On receiving the double award: "I am really happy both because of the goal I scored and because I helped my team. There are not enough words to describe how I heel. I have put my injury behind me and am ready to offer even more things to the team. When I first came to Thessaloniki and PAOK I had a difficult time because of my injury, but I am well now. I would like to thank the doctors and physiotherapists for their assistance."
On whether he has ever scored a goal similar to the one he scored against Panathinaikos and whether the fans can expect more things from him in the future: "This depends on me; I want to do more in the future and give more joys to the fans of PAOK."
On what he thinks of PAOK so far: "It's a great club, not only in Greece but in Europe as well. The conditions are really amazing."
